It turns out that degus, like many other animals, show consistent between-individual differences in some behaviors (personality) and that different types of behaviors can be correlated (behavioral syndromes). These personality traits might also affect how individual degus choose to assort with others.

Evidence for a behavioural syndrome and negative social assortment by exploratory personality in the communally nesting rodent, Octodon degus
